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Silk Screen Repairer
What is the primary role of a Silk Screen Repairer?
Silk Screen Repairers are responsible for maintaining and repairing silk screens used in the printing process to ensure optimal print quality and production efficiency.
What are the essential skills required to be a successful Silk Screen Repairer?
Essential skills include mesh cleaning, squeegee repair, stencil fabrication, screen coating, emulsion mixing, exposure and developing, and a thorough understanding of screen printing techniques.
What are the advancement opportunities for a Silk Screen Repairer?
With experience and additional training, Silk Screen Repairers can advance to roles such as Production Supervisor, Print Manager, or Quality Control Inspector within the printing industry.
What are the earning prospects for a Silk Screen Repairer?
According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ual salary for Screen Printing Operators, which includes Silk Screen Repairers, was $42,410 in May 2021.
What are the key qualities of a successful Silk Screen Repairer?
Successful Silk Screen Repairers possess strong attention to detail, problem-solving abilities, manual dexterity, and a commitment to maintaining quality standards.
What are the common challenges faced by Silk Screen Repairers?
Common challenges include maintaining consistent print quality, troubleshooting printing issues, and adhering to strict production deadlines.
What is the expected work environment for a Silk Screen Repairer?
Silk Screen Repairers typically work in printing facilities or workshops, and may be exposed to fumes, noise, and hazardous chemicals.
